Badgers edge Cavaliers
MARINETTE, Wis — Despite St. Thomas Aquinas registering two players in double figures, Niagara held off the Lady Cavaliers, 42-41, Thursday night in a Marinette-Oconto conference makeup game from Feb. 18.
Junior Alyssa Cretton led the Lady Badgers with 13 points, while Jaida Maki chipped in nine points. Cassie Gill snared a team-high 10 rebounds.
Lianna Baxter of STAA led all scorers with 17 points, while teammate Addison Pristelski chipped in 11.
A key to the game, was the Badgers only committed seven turnovers, while STAA turned the ball over 20 times.
Niagara (13-8), which never trailed in the basketball game, returns to action tonight to complete the regular season hosting Suring.
There was no JV contest due to the Cavaliers not fielding a JV squad.
On Tuesday, Niagara hosts White Lake in a round 1 WIAA Sectional matchup. A 7 p.m. tip-off is scheduled.
